Description

Starting at Midnight Meadows from Forest Road 134 (FS Cabresto Canyon Road #134), ride about a mile southeast, then east to a fork in the road, then right for another three quarters of a mile to where 54C ends at a junction with two other old roads, the one going straight leads onto a private inholding and the unnamed road to the left drops steeply down the side of a canyon into Bitter Creek.
